In November I was honored to be able to participate in the Genesys Charity Ball at Warwick Hills. The theme was Monet’s Garden – a florist’s dream! One of my favorite photographers, Tamara at Silver Thumb Photography, came out to document the event.

Little clusters of Amnesia roses decorate the cocktail tables.

The centerpieces contained Amnesia, Maritim and Cream Prophyta roses, Little Silver spray roses, blush nerine lilies, agonis, seeded eucalyptus, bupleurum, scented geranium and birch branches.




Here’s an action shot of me arranging the final tall centerpiece.

The gorgeous peridot and olive green linens were provided by Lorrie at Special Occasions. Don’t you just love the contrasting chair ties finished with a side knot?
It was a great event for a great cause, and I was so happy to be a part of it!
